2,4-Dinitrobenzoic Acid is an important nitroaromatic compound widely used in organic synthesis, pharmaceutical research, analytical chemistry, and specialty chemical manufacturing. As a versatile aromatic carboxylic acid containing two nitro groups, it serves as a valuable intermediate for the preparation of fine chemicals, functional materials, dyes, and research compounds.
Its highly reactive aromatic structure makes it useful in various chemical transformations, allowing researchers and manufacturers to develop complex molecules for industrial and laboratory applications.
